Market Cap: $228.4 billion

With its cloud-based platform named after its stock ticker symbol CRM (Customer Relationship Management), Salesforce (NYSE:CRM) provides customer relationship management software that helps businesses connect with their customers across sales, service, marketing, and commerce.

Why Are We Hesitant About CRM?

Underwhelming ARR growth of 9% over the last year suggests the company faced challenges in acquiring and retaining long-term customers

Estimated sales growth of 8.9% for the next 12 months is soft and implies weaker demand

Operating profits increased over the last year as the company gained some leverage on its fixed costs and became more efficient

Market Cap: $270.1 billion

Founded during the California Gold Rush in 1852 to provide banking and express delivery services to miners and merchants, Wells Fargo (NYSE:WFC) is a diversified financial services company that provides banking, lending, investment, and wealth management services to individuals and businesses.

Why Are We Cautious About WFC?

Sizable revenue base leads to growth challenges as its 2.8% annual net interest income increases over the last five years fell short of other banking companies

Estimated net interest income growth of 5.3% for the next 12 months is soft and implies weaker demand

Concessions to defend its market share have ramped up over the last two years as its net interest margin decreased by 45.3 basis points (100 basis points = 1 percentage point)
